The advantages of 24-Hour Daycare

Among the primary advantages of 24-hour daycare is increased flexibility for working parents. Using the solution to disappear and get their children at any time of this time or night, parents can better balance their work and family obligations. This flexibility is particularly beneficial for parents which work non-traditional hours or over night changes, since it permits all of them discover childcare that aligns using their work schedule.

In addition, 24-hour daycare might help support moms and dads that are pursuing degree or instruction programs that require all of them to wait classes or work during non-traditional hours. By providing childcare services after all hours, parents can go after their academic objectives and never having to concern yourself with finding look after kids during class or research time.

Another good thing about 24-hour daycare could be the possibility of increased socialization and mastering possibilities for the kids. When you're in a daycare establishing for longer amounts of time, kids have more possibilities to communicate with their colleagues, participate in structured activities, and study from qualified caregivers. This extended amount of time in daycare enables young ones develop personal skills, build relationships, and enhance their intellectual and mental development.

Moreover, 24-hour daycare can provide a secure and protected environment for children during occasions when moms and dads may not be offered to take care of them. For moms and dads which work overnight shifts or have actually unpredictable schedules, comprehending that their children are in a secure and nurturing environment can offer satisfaction and relieve a number of the tension of managing work and parenting obligations.

The difficulties of 24-Hour Daycare

While there are numerous prospective benefits to 24-hour daycare, there are additionally a number of difficulties that must definitely be considered. Among the primary difficulties could be the potential affect children's rest schedules and general wellbeing. Studies have shown that disrupted rest patterns have undesireable effects on kids cognitive development, behavior, and all around health. Offering childcare services at all hours could make it difficult for children to determine constant sleep routines, which may have long-lasting ramifications for his or her wellbeing.

Furthermore, keeping top-quality attention and supervision during overnight hours could be challenging. Caregivers who work overnight shifts can experience tiredness and reduced attentiveness, which could affect their capability to supply the same level of attention and direction as they would during daytime hours. Ensuring that caregivers are well-rested, supported, and taught to supply high quality attention during instantly hours is essential to mitigating these difficulties.

Another challenge of 24-hour daycare could be the potential for increased charges for families. Offering childcare solutions 24 hours a day requires extra staffing, resources, and functional expenditures, which could end up in greater charges for parents. For families already struggling to cover childcare, the added expense of 24-hour care can be prohibitive and limit their usage of these services.

In addition, the option of 24-hour daycare may perpetuate the expectation that moms and dads should really be available to work at all hours, causing an additional blurring of boundaries between work and family life. This constant accessibility and stress working night and day can contribute to increased tension, burnout, and work-life imbalance for moms and dads, which can have unwanted effects on the well being and overall total well being.
